Overview of the Aroma Housewares 8-Cup and AROMA Select Stainless Rice Cooker

The Aroma Housewares 8-Cup rice cooker is priced at $30.86, while the AROMA Select Stainless rice cooker costs $61.24, making the Aroma Housewares model about 50% cheaper. Both cookers are designed to take the hassle out of cooking rice and other meals, but they cater to different needs and kitchen sizes.

The Aroma Housewares model can prepare 4 cups of uncooked rice, yielding up to 8 cups of cooked rice, making it a great option for families or meal prepping. In contrast, the AROMA Select Stainless rice cooker accommodates 3 cups of uncooked rice for a maximum of 6 cups cooked, which may be more suited for smaller households or individuals. Both devices emphasize ease of use, but their capacities and price points may influence your decision.

Cleaning and Maintenance

When it comes to cleaning, both rice cookers offer removable inner pots that are dishwasher-safe, simplifying maintenance. The Aroma Housewares 8-Cup model has a nonstick removable inner pot, making it easy to clean without much effort. In contrast, the AROMA Select Stainless rice cooker features a food-grade 304 stainless steel cooking pot, known for its durability and resistance to scratches.

While the nonstick pot of the Aroma Housewares model is easier for quick cleanup, the stainless steel inner pot of the AROMA Select may appeal to health-conscious users who prefer a coating-free cooking surface. Both options are designed for easy maintenance, but the choice may depend on personal preferences regarding materials.
